Car Sale Agreement Sample (US)

Parties Involved:

Seller: John Doe
Address: 123 Main Street, Anytown, CA 90210

Buyer: Jane Smith
Address: 456 Pine Avenue, Othertown, CA 90211

Vehicle Description:

Make: Toyota
Model: Camry
Year: 2018
VIN: 1HGBH41JXMN109186
Mileage: 45,000 miles

Sale Terms:

The seller agrees to transfer ownership of the vehicle described above to the buyer for a total purchase price of $12,000, payable in full at the time of transfer.

Payment Method:

The buyer shall make the payment via certified check or bank transfer upon signing this agreement.

Warranties and Representations:

The seller warrants that the vehicle is free of liens and encumbrances and has a clean title. The vehicle is sold AS-IS without warranties beyond those stated herein.

Governing Law:

This agreement shall be governed by the laws of the State of California. Any disputes shall be resolved in appropriate courts within California.

Additional Provisions:

  • The buyer has inspected the vehicle and accepts it in its current condition.
  • This agreement constitutes the entire understanding between the parties.
  • Any amendments must be in writing and signed by both parties.
